The Russian army advanced 5 km in this direction

Thanks to reserve troops and heavy fire, Russian troops have been able to advance about 5 kilometers in the direction of Lysychansk in the last three days.

Axar.az informs, this was reported by British intelligence.

"Since June 19, Russian forces have probably been able to advance more than 5 km in the southern outskirts of Lysychansk. Some Ukrainian units may have withdrawn to avoid a siege. Russia's success in this direction was due to the strengthening of units and heavy fire. "Despite this progress, the Russians' plans to create a deeper siege and capture the western part of Donetsk Oblast have so far stalled."
